Mahindra’s Farm Equipment Sector (FES) has forayed into agricultural equipment rental services with the launch of a start-up TRRINGO that will help in connecting farmers in India. The start-up will connect farmers either through an app or a call (call centre).

TRRINGO will operate as a franchisee-based model and bring in new-age digital technology to the tractor rental business. This is expected to significantly increase the reach of farm mechanisation and enable digital empowerment of farmers in India.

This venture, which will provide tractors and farm equipment on a rental basis, is being formed as a new age start-up company.

“TRRINGO will be an e-commerce start-up which will provide the brand promise of equipment availability, commitment and performance, to transform lives of farmers, enabling them to rise. We hope to ramp up this offering to five states this year," Rajesh Jejurikar, President & Chief Executive, Farm Equipment & Two Wheelers, Mahindra & Mahindra Ltd, said.

In this customer-to-customer business model, large farmers who own expensive, high-end equipment can rent out their assets to others. The initiative will drive the mechanisation of the Indian agricultural sector, enabling smaller farmers to access technology that can boost their yields and, thereby, overall farm prosperity, he added.
